MAKE AN IMPACT

As a Data Analyst, you will :

  • Understand client needs and translate them into actionable data requirements
  • Establish data connections to various sources including SQL Server, Azure SQL, APIs, and SharePoint
  • Build pipelines to move and transform data into lake houses using medallion architecture best practices
  • Design robust and scalable data models optimized for reporting and analytics
  • Fine-tune Microsoft Fabric solutions for performance, scalability, and security
  • Conduct thorough testing to ensure data accuracy and report reliability
  • Collaborate with business analysts, report designers, and stakeholders to deliver meaningful insights
  • Continuously improve and innovate by staying current with industry trends, Microsoft Fabric updates, and emerging data and AI tools

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Bachelor’s degree in data analytics, data science, computer science, applied mathematics, or a related field
  • 2+ years of experience in data analytics, data engineering, or a related discipline
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Fabric, Azure Data Factory, or Azure Synapse
  • Experience with Power Query (M language) and complex data transformations
  • Strong understanding of data modeling, relational databases, and star-schema design
  • Skilled in SQL for querying, cleaning, and transforming data
  • Strong communication and presentation skills, both written and verbal
  • Ability to manage multiple projects independently and prioritize effectively
  • Experience integrating disparate data sources to derive insights
  • Familiarity with analytics tools and languages such as Tableau, QlikView, D3, SQL Server Reporting Services, Microsoft Dynamics 365, R, Python, and SAS
  • Understanding of Microsoft Azure environments and cloud-based data solutions
  • Microsoft Fabric and/or Power BI certifications preferred
  • Strong critical thinking, problem-solving, and attention to detail
  • Ability to translate business requirements into scalable technical solutions
